e.printStackTrace();
}
}
Get the Delta Configuration
This Job Service API code sample gets the delta configuration (difference) between the
current configuration and the configuration of previously imported devices.
public void testGetDeltaConfigRequest() {
try {
File deltaConfigInput = new File( File.sep pathO
"/Input/" + "testDeltaConfig.txt");
BufferedReader reader =
new BufferedReader(new InputStreamReader(new
FileInputStream(deltaConfigInput)));
GetDeltaConfigRequest getDeltaConfigRequest = new GetDeltaConfigRequest();
String jobName = getUniqueJobId(delta_config);
System.out.println("getConfigSummaryRequest: jobName " + jobName);
JobRequestType jobRequest = getJobRequest(jobName, reader);
getDeltaConfigRequest.setJobRequest(jobRequest);
getDeltaConfigRequest.setAuthToken(authToken);
GetDeltaConfigResponse deltaConfigResponse =
stub.GetDeltaConfigRequest(getDeltaConfigRequest);
JobResponseType jobResponse = deltaConfigResponse.getJobResponse();
StatusCodeType opStatus = deltaConfigResponse.getStatus();
String jobID = jobResponse.getJobName();
String status = jobResponse.getStatus().toString();
System.out.println("JobName: " + jobID + " opStatus: " + op
" status: " + status);
assertTrue(opStatus == StatusCodeType.Success);
getJobResult(jobName, jobRequest.getJobArgs());
} catch (Exception e) {
e.printStackTrace();
}
}
Cancel a Job Request
This Job Service API code sample shows how to cancel a job request.
public void testCancelJobRequest() {
try {
File importDeviceInput = new File( File.sep pathO
"/Input/" + "testImportDevice.txt");
BufferedReader reader =
new BufferedReader(new InputStreamReader(new
FileInputStream(importDeviceInput)));
//Starts to import
115
Copyright © 2010, Juniper Networks, Inc.
Chapter 12: Using APIs for Job Management
Содержание NETWORK AND SECURITY MANAGER 2010.4 - API GUIDE REV 1
Страница 6: ...Copyright 2010 Juniper Networks Inc vi...
Страница 10: ...Copyright 2010 Juniper Networks Inc x Network and Security Manager 2010 4 API Guide...
Страница 12: ...Copyright 2010 Juniper Networks Inc xii Network and Security Manager 2010 4 API Guide...
Страница 20: ...Copyright 2010 Juniper Networks Inc 2 Network and Security Manager 2010 4 API Guide...
Страница 24: ...Copyright 2010 Juniper Networks Inc 6 Network and Security Manager 2010 4 API Guide...
Страница 34: ...Copyright 2010 Juniper Networks Inc 16 Network and Security Manager 2010 4 API Guide...
Страница 58: ...Figure 10 IDP Rulebase Copyright 2010 Juniper Networks Inc 40 Network and Security Manager 2010 4 API Guide...
Страница 92: ...Copyright 2010 Juniper Networks Inc 74 Network and Security Manager 2010 4 API Guide...
Страница 98: ...Copyright 2010 Juniper Networks Inc 80 Network and Security Manager 2010 4 API Guide...
Страница 100: ...Copyright 2010 Juniper Networks Inc 82 Network and Security Manager 2010 4 API Guide...
Страница 112: ...Copyright 2010 Juniper Networks Inc 94 Network and Security Manager 2010 4 API Guide...
Страница 128: ...Copyright 2010 Juniper Networks Inc 110 Network and Security Manager 2010 4 API Guide...
Страница 138: ...Copyright 2010 Juniper Networks Inc 120 Network and Security Manager 2010 4 API Guide...
Страница 152: ...Copyright 2010 Juniper Networks Inc 134 Network and Security Manager 2010 4 API Guide...
Страница 165: ...PART 6 Index Index on page 149 147 Copyright 2010 Juniper Networks Inc...
Страница 166: ...Copyright 2010 Juniper Networks Inc 148 Network and Security Manager 2010 4 API Guide...